Crossing Barrier Broken A local politician in Cologne presented the city in western Germany with its first crossing lights featuring women on Tuesday, March 10. The lights are intended to remind pedestrians of the 90th anniversary of German women gaining the right to vote as well as the 60th anniversary of a statute declaring equality [...]
